{"id":20316755,"url":"https://github.com/ycsky98/sky-framework","last_synced_at":"2026-04-09T01:31:34.509Z","repository":{"id":164682398,"uuid":"608428830","full_name":"ycsky98/sky-framework","owner":"ycsky98","description":"一款基于SpringBoot-Mybatis-Redis-SpringSecurity的快速启动模板","archived":false,"fork":false,"pushed_at":"2023-05-13T04:51:58.000Z","size":113,"stargazers_count":0,"open_issues_count":0,"forks_count":0,"subscribers_count":1,"default_branch":"master","last_synced_at":"2025-10-22T17:54:07.124Z","etag":null,"topics":["jwt","mysql","redis","spring","springboot","springsecurity"],"latest_commit_sha":null,"homepage":"","language":"Java","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/ycsky98.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2023-03-02T01:52:57.000Z","updated_at":"2023-06-07T12:34:47.000Z","dependencies_parsed_at":"2023-07-03T12:19:36.598Z","dependency_job_id":null,"html_url":"https://github.com/ycsky98/sky-framework","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"purl":"pkg:github/ycsky98/sky-framework","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ycsky98%2Fsky-framework","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ycsky98%2Fsky-framework/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ycsky98%2Fsky-framework/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ycsky98%2Fsky-framework/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/ycsky98","download_url":"https://codeload.github.com/ycsky98/sky-framework/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/ycsky98%2Fsky-framework/sbom","scorecard":null,"host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":286080680,"owners_count":31581864,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2026-04-08T14:31:17.711Z","status":"ssl_error","status_checked_at":"2026-04-08T14:31:17.202Z","response_time":54,"last_error":"SSL_connect returned=1 errno=0 peeraddr=140.82.121.5:443 state=error: unexpected eof while reading","robots_txt_status":"success","robots_txt_updated_at":"2025-07-24T06:49:26.215Z","robots_txt_url":"https://github.com/robots.txt","online":false,"can_crawl_api":true,"host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["jwt","mysql","redis","spring","springboot","springsecurity"],"created_at":"2024-11-14T18:27:52.474Z","updated_at":"2026-04-09T01:31:34.487Z","avatar_url":"https://github.com/ycsky98.png","language":"Java","funding_links":[],"categories":[],"sub_categories":[],"readme":"## \u003ccenter\u003e SKY-FRAMEWORK\n\n### \u003ccenter\u003e Author yangcong\n### \u003ccenter\u003e 一款基于SpringBoot的快速脚手架\n\n### \u003ccenter\u003e boot+security+mybatis+redis\n\n---- \n\n- 依赖配置介绍\u003cp\u003e\n--- \n    \u003cmodules\u003e\n        \u003cmodule\u003esky-framework-common\u003c/module\u003e \u003c!-- 功能包,公共包 --\u003e\n        \u003cmodule\u003esky-framework-config\u003c/module\u003e \u003c!-- 框架配置包 --\u003e\n        \u003cmodule\u003esky-framework-api\u003c/module\u003e \u003c!-- 对外api --\u003e\n        \u003cmodule\u003esky-framework-system\u003c/module\u003e \u003c!-- 系统功能包 --\u003e\n    \u003c/modules\u003e\n\n- application.yaml 配置介绍\u003cp\u003e\n---\n    spring:\n        application:\n        name: skyBootFramework\n        datasource:\n            ## 主库\n            master:\n            url: jdbc:mysql://localhost:3306/xxxx?serverTimezone=GMT%2B8\u0026useUnicode=true\u0026characterEncoding=utf-8\n            driver: com.mysql.cj.jdbc.Driver\n            username: root\n            password: xxxx\n            connectionTimeout: 30000\n            idleTimeout: 600000\n            maxLifeTime: 1800000\n            maximumPoolSize: 100\n            minimumIdle: 10\n            poolName: masterDataSource\n        ## 从库\n        slave:\n            ## 是否开启从库\n            enabled: false\n            url: jdbc:mysql://localhost:3306/xxxxx?serverTimezone=GMT%2B8\u0026useUnicode=true\u0026characterEncoding=utf-8\n            driver: com.mysql.cj.jdbc.Driver\n            username: root\n            password: xxxx\n            connectionTimeout: 30000\n            idleTimeout: 600000\n            maxLifeTime: 1800000\n            maximumPoolSize: 100\n            minimumIdle: 10\n            poolName: slaveDataSource\n        redis:\n            # Redis服务器地址\n            host: localhost\n            # Redis服务器端口号\n            port: 6379\n            # 使用的数据库索引，默认是0\n            database: 0\n            # 连接超时时间\n            timeout: 1800000\n            # 设置密码\n            password: 123456\n            lettuce:\n            pool:\n            # 最大阻塞等待时间，负数表示没有限制\n            max-wait: -1\n            # 连接池中的最大空闲连接\n            max-idle: 5\n            # 连接池中的最小空闲连接\n            min-idle: 0\n            # 连接池中最大连接数，负数表示没有限制\n            max-active: 20\n        server:\n            servlet:\n                encoding:\n                    charset: utf-8\n            port: 8080\n            logging:\n                config: classpath:log4j2.xml\n        \n        login:\n            ## token-header\n            header: TOKEN\n            ## redis放重复前缀(用于处理防重复提交)\n            PREVENT_DUPLICATION_PREFIX: PREVENT_DUPLICATION_PREFIX\n\n- 如何设置主从数据切换\u003cp\u003e\n---\n    在dao或者service中配置@Data注解指定数据源\n\n\n\n\n\n\n\n\n\n\n\n\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fycsky98%2Fsky-framework","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fycsky98%2Fsky-framework","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fycsky98%2Fsky-framework/lists"}